Increase in sugar levels
Sugar levels increasing after taking 10 mg of Loysolone a week for knee pain

Wysolone is a steroid and is expected to cause a rapid rise in blood sugar. Consult with your doctor if it is absolutely necessary to take it . Medicines for diabetes will need to be temporarily increased as long as you are on wysolone.
